The village of Puligny-Montrachet is home to some of the world’s most extraordinary Chardonnays including the famous Montrachet, Chevalier-Montrachet and Bâtard-Montrachet. The village wines themselves are racy with a bouquet of almonds, fern, hawthorn and peaches. The flavours are rich but steely, a characteristic that often distinguishes them from their neighbours in Meursault and Chassagne.
